Hello Francis,

you got to run mvn package first than ant update and redeploy your application.

Hi,

I need to change some of the default messages and add a new one.
Previously I made these changes in Messages.properties. According to
the manual that still should be possible in 1.5.2. The updated file
should be placed in
[dspace-source]/dspace/modules/jspui/src/main/resources/Messages.properties.
However, when I run ant update always the old Messages.properties is
used: the lib/dspace-api-1.5.2.jar is not being replaced, nor is
Messages.properties placed in the webapps directory or WAR file.

I do not want to add an additional language, just replace some of the
messages for the default language (en_US).

Where should I place the updated file? I'm running ant from the
dspace-1.5.2-release package (not the src).
